Fall 2008 Group Meeting

For the last 5 years or so, I have been doing one big group get-together for my Stampin' Up! downline each year in October. The 2008 get-together was as fun as ever! We held the event in Logan at the Yorkshire clubhouse, and it was a two-day event. About 55 out of my 188 demonstrators were there.


Friday night was filled with 24 make & takes. Everyone made and took home 24 different cards! Here they are, you can see some better than others, sorry!

Saturday starts with check-in, displays and swapping. Here are the swaps--


We also have a contest for the favorite swap--and Candice Anderson's "eat, drink & be scary" card was the winner. Good job Candice!

This year our 'display queens' did a wonderful job showing off some Stampin' Up! craftiness. Thank you to Candice Anderson, Stephanie Johnson and Deborah Larsen for the fabulous displays.

Our theme this year was "celebrate 2008", we celebrated SU's 20-year anniversary with cake and balloons.

The get-together also happened to be on October 11, Shelli Gardner's birthday. So Mandy Erickson made a giant SU-style birthday card for her and everyone signed it. Each person stamped the card with their fave-ever SU stamp. I gave the card to Shelli a couple days later when I saw her and she was so surprised and excited.
